Untitled Story. Script by Denny O'Neil. Pencils by Rich Buckler. Inks by Ian Akin and Brian Garvey. Cover by Rich Buckler. It's an unusual tale as Tony Stark must battle two iron men to save his friends at Circuits Maximus! After Godzilla retrieves the gray armor from the bottom of the Pacific Ocean, he brings it to Dr. Demonicus! And the demented doctor immediately dons it and heads inland to kill Iron Man! In the meantime a bizarre supernatural force called the Omnos assembles the red and gold armor left behind in the Gorge! And flies it to the Golden State to be reunited with Rhodey! So over the skies of Northern California; Dr. Demonicus in the retro armor, Omnos in the new armor, and Tony Stark incognito wage an improbable battle for iron supremacy! Appearances by Shaman, Hawkeye, Clytemnestra Erwin, Morley Erwin, and Obadiah Stane. (Notes: Dr. Demonicus returns in Avengers West Coast #70. Tony Stark and Jim Rhodes appear next in the first issue of the Secret Wars II (1985 Marvel) limited series.) 32 pages. Cover price $0.65.

Stories and art by Don Martin, Al Jaffee, Tom Koch, Dick DeBartolo, Lou Silverstone, John Ficarra, Mat Jacobs, Elizabeth Swain, Harvey Kurtzman and Will Elder, Mike Snider, Larry Siegel, Paul Peter Porges, Don (Duck) Edwing, Frank Jacobs, Harry North, Esq., George Woodbridge, Mort Drucker, Paul Coker Jr., Angelo Torres, Allan Tannenbaum, Bob Clarke, Sam Viviano, Jack Davis, Dave Berg, and Sergio Aragones. The final issue edited by Al Feldstein, who took over as editor from Harvey Kurtzman in 1956. Spoofs of the first Beverly Hills Cop movie, and late-night soap-opera Dynasty, featuring art by Mort Drucker and Angelo Torres. A rare latter-day gag by original Mad creators Harvey Kurtzman and Will Elder, based on civilian vigilante Bernie Goetz. Fake Trivial Pursuit cards. Mad's takes on moving out, Bruce Springsteen, and the Heimlich Maneuver. Classic Don Martin strips, Lighter Side strips by Dave Berg, and Marginals by Sergio Aragones. Fold-In; Die-Nasty; One Fine Sunday Afternoon in the Jungle; The Mad Wrestling Primer; Raising Money With Other Forms of Legalized Gambling; The Mad Emergency Barf-Inducing Technique - The Potrzebie Maneuver; Porn in the U.S.A.; The Lighter Side of...; One Fine Tuesday Morning Uptown; Join Mad's Trendy Book of the Month Club; If Advertisers Made Use of Old Masters; The Mad Practical Driving Test; Mad's "Goetz Mask" - Special Bonus - Wear This and No Mugger Will Mess With You!!!; Pastimes for Nerds; If the Miller Lite Beer Gang Ran This Country; Mad's Really Perplexing Mysteries of Life; One Fine Friday Evening Downtown; Beverly Hills Cop Out; The Trivial Pursuit Survival Kit. 8.5-in. x 11-in., 48 pages, B&W. Meanwhile, Back at the Mansion . . ., script by Chris Claremont, art by Bill Sienkiewicz; Sunspot and Magma are kidnapped; Cannonball and Magik try to find them and seek the aid of Lila Cheney; Dazzler, who has shown up at Lila's looking for an audition, realizes that the missing New Mutants have been captured by Flynn for his underground mutant arena and gains access to their next bout as she used to be one of them; Dazzler's loyalties are tested as she watches her former friends fighting to the death; The arena battle is interrupted by Magneto who seeks the aid of the New Mutants as Xavier has told him the Beyonder has arrived on earth. The story continues in Marvel Super Heroes Secret Wars II #1. 36 pgs. $0.65. Cover price $0.65.
